XXXV. — 194 — Kegan's refusal to entertain more than five and twenty knights is based on the following reason (II, iv, 243): How in one house Should many people under two commands Hold amity? 'Tis hard, almost impossible. The objection is natural enough, but, it seems to me, Reg. Had learnt by experience, for in Geoffrey 'non praeteriit annus quin inter utrorumque familias discordia orta fuerit: quaraobrem Regan in indignationem versa, praecepit patri cunctos socios deserere praeter quinque, qui ei obsequium praestarent'.
